Catecholate Siderophores from Chryseomonas luteola*

Under iron-limited conditions many bacterial species biosynthesize Fe3+ complexing compounds, so-called siderophores. Their most common struc­ tural features are hydroxamate and/or catecholate units, the latter ones mostly derived from 2,3-dihydroxybenzoic acid attached to amino acids, amino alcohols or aliphatic diamines. Mediastinal Hydatid Cyst Mimicking Malignant Mediastinal Neurogenic Tumor

Hydatid disease is caused by Echinococcus granulosus parasite. It is an endemic disease; particularly in many Mediterranean countries. The liver and the lungs are most frequently involved. Bone involvement is reported in 1% 2% of the cases and about 50% of those are seen in the spine. Chryseomonas luteola identified as the source of serious infections in a Moroccan University Hospital.

Chryseomonas luteola has only rarely been reported as a human bacterial pathogen. It has been shown that this organism in particular affects patients with health or indwelling disorders. Most reported cases showed septicemia, meningitis, endocarditis, or peritonitis. Two C. luteola infections observed in Morocco are described in the present study.
